First of all putting on bell boom is a good option, plant a lot of perfect fruit and pick it daily, on the third shake make sure you replant though! And buy a trash bin for your house so you don't have to pay to dispose of the rotten ones. Also set up your island to be a beetle farm and get lots of expensive beetles during the night, you can tt a few hours ahead if you don't stay up late. Don't forget to find your money rock and Ore rock each day! There are lots of other ways to make bells but these are just a few ideas.

Putting that aside, I found 2 methods to be the most profitable: the stalk market, and selling popular villagers.
1. invest half of your money on turnips sunday mornings, and keep track of the turnip threads here in the forum. Always remember to tip the host, though! Also, if you are prone to time traveling, I don't suggest this for you, as you will spoil your turnips! In fact, it would be best if you check some turnip tutorials first, just look for them on google.
2. Get popular villagers by campsite resetting or random plots on your town and when they're in boxes, make an auction thread or something right here. You can also trade them for your dreamies, but I've always found that a bit more difficult, since there is,only a slight chance someone who wants your villager will have the one you are looking for.

Money Rock, selling you perfect fruit in another friends town, collecting ores and selling them when Re-Tail is paying premium price for them, and, my favorite, filling your inventory with fish that sell for 300 bells or more.

And of course, you can go to the island at night and hunt for beetles or you could go to it in the day and catch the large fish.

I definitely recommend using the stalk market. Just buy some turnips from Joan on Sunday morning and keep an eye out for a good price. I usually buy one whole lockerful and sell for 500+, makes me approximately 9-11mil.

The alternative would be going to the island and catching the beetles/sharks. And, if you have a lazy camper in your town, play the game where you have to guess what they ate. This is basically the lazy camper exploit and you can quadruple your money by doing this. This is the link.

Otherwise, I would also harvest my perfect fruit and plant tons of them and repeat this cycle. Then I check to see if someone has my perfrct fruit on premium and I sell.

…Turnips.

Buy them, from Joan, on Sunday. Preferably at a cost in the 90s [each]. Do not time-travel until you will sell them. Look for a selling price, from Reese at Re-Tail Shop (your town or a different town) at over 500 bells each (if you can get it). I did some hosting, three days over the last week, in my new town Foster for 573 bells each. (I'm still holding the town date; that is, provided I don't make a mistake.)

If you buy them at, say, 93 bells each and sell them at, say, 573 bells each…your profit will be 480 each.

Example:

  • 16 pockets to hold the turnips: 16 x 9300 = 148,800 bells (purchase price, from Joan)
  • 16 pockets from selling turnips: 16 x 57300 = 916,800 bells (total sold, at Re-Tail Shop, to Reese)
  • 916,800 bells (total sold) minus 148,800 bells (purchase price) = 768,000 (profit generated from the 16 pockets' worth of turnips)
